Chronic kidney disease (CKD) is estimated to affect 3% of pregnant women in high-income countries, (Piccoli et al., 2024, #13860) which equates to between 15,000–20,000 pregnancies per year in England. The prevalence of CKD in pregnancy is predicted to rise in the future due to increasing maternal age and obesity. cvs in target alabaster
